The nurse is teaching an older adult with a vision impairment. Which of the following can the nurse do to facilitate learning for this patient?
 
  a. Use repetition. c. Speak loudly and slowly.
  b. Use simple terms. d. Use large print mate-rials.

Question 2

The husband of a patient on a care area is very angry and wants to talk with the nurse about the terrible care his wife is receiving. Which of the following communication techniques should the nurse use when interacting with this individual?
 
  a. Arrange the setting so the husband is in front of the door with the nurse directly behind him.
  b. Start the conversation with a handshake or touch to his shoulder to express care and concern.
  c. The nurse should not turn his/her back on the man.
  d. Stay above his line of vision.

Answer to Question 1

D
For a visually impaired patient, the nurse can provide large printed materials, provide magnifying glasses, or provide audio-taped instructions. The use of repetition would assist the patient with a memory-impairment. The use of simple terms would assist the patient with a hearing impairment. Speaking loudly and slowly would not be beneficial for any type of impairment.

Answer to Question 2

C
When communicating with an angry patient or family member, the nurse should not turn his/her back on the individual. The room setting should be arranged so that the angry individual is not between the nurse and the door. The nurse should also stay within the individual's line of vision. The nurse should also not touch the individual.

Fungal nail infections account for up to 30% of all skin infections. They affect 5% of the general population—mostly people over the age of 70.

About 60% of newborn infants in the United States are jaundiced; that is, they look yellow. Kernicterus is a form of brain damage caused by excessive jaundice. When babies begin to be affected by excessive jaundice and begin to have brain damage, they become excessively lethargic.

Sildenafil (Viagra®) has two actions that may be of consequence in patients with heart disease. It can lower the blood pressure, and it can interact with nitrates. It should never be used in patients who are taking nitrates.

Many people have small pouches in their colons that bulge outward through weak spots. Each pouch is called a diverticulum. About 10% of Americans older than age 40 years have diverticulosis, which, when the pouches become infected or inflamed, is called diverticulitis. The main cause of diverticular disease is a low-fiber diet.
